ICAR-825 — Reports REQUEST-ACL used for this request
This message informs which ACL matches the encapsulated HTTP request. PHASE is always 2H, CLIENT is client's address (optionally served via X-Client-IP header), USER is client's username (optionally served via X-Client-Username header), HTTP-METHOD and HTTP-URI are the encapsulated HTTP message METHOD and URI, PARENT is the corresponding SERVICE-ACL, NAME is the ACL name. The last field is the result of ACL checking. It may be ACCEPTED (an ACL has been found which permits the request) or REJECTED (the matching ACL denies the request or there is no matching ACL).
